Dubois County Announces Upgrade to Voting Equipment

Dubois County election officials are pleased to announce an upgrade to the county’s voting equipment ahead of the upcoming election cycle. The existing MicroVote voting system has been updated to the Infinity Rev. 1 machine, bringing enhanced functionality while maintaining a familiar voting experience for residents. 

Voters will notice that the overall voting booth setup remains the same. The primary change is the installation of a newly upgraded voting panel within each booth. The system continues to use the trusted push-button style interface that voters are accustomed to. 

One key improvement is that once a voter makes a selection, the chosen candidate or option will now be clearly highlighted on the panel. This enhancement is designed to provide additional confidence and clarity during the voting process. 

Voters may choose to make a selection in at least one race in order to cast their ballot, or they may vote in every race presented on the ballot. 

As a reminder, all voters are encouraged to carefully review their selections using the VVPAT (Voter-Verified Paper Audit Trail) system before finalizing their ballot. After confirming their choices, voters should press the red button to officially cast their vote. 

Dubois County election officials emphasize that these updates are intended to improve usability and transparency while preserving the straightforward and reliable voting process voters expect.
